Ultrasonic Permeation Detection

Non-destructive ultrasonic testing to identify pinholes, wall thinning, and minute permeations invisible to visual inspection. Critical for regulatory compliance and leak prevention in petroleum and chemical USTs.

Lining Integrity Assessment

Visual and structural evaluation of existing tank lining systems to document condition, identify deterioration patterns, and determine repair or replacement requirements per EPA and state standards.

Regulatory Compliance Inspections

Certified NLPA Special Inspector evaluations ensuring your UST lining system meets EPA, NFPA, API, and local environmental regulations with detailed documentation and compliance reporting.

Emergency Failure Assessment

Rapid-response inspection services for suspected lining failures, active leaks, or sudden permeation events. Immediate damage assessment with same-day reporting to minimize environmental exposure and downtime.

Scheduled Maintenance Inspections

Recurring inspection programs aligned with regulatory timelines and manufacturer requirements. Proactive monitoring prevents costly failures and maintains continuous compliance with evolving environmental standards.

Pre-Lining Tank Assessment

Comprehensive substrate evaluation before new lining installation. Includes corrosion mapping, steel thickness testing, and surface preparation verification to ensure maximum adhesion and long-term lining performance.

Frequently Asked Questions

When must lined tanks first be inspected?

Newly installed UST linings must undergo an initial inspection within the first year of service, typically at the 10-year mark from tank installation or immediately following lining installation, whichever regulatory standard applies in your jurisdiction. EPA regulations and state-specific requirements vary, but most mandate that the first formal inspection occur before the lining system reaches its manufacturer's specified initial inspection interval—commonly 10 years for petroleum USTs with composite or fiberglass linings. This initial inspection establishes a baseline for lining condition, verifies proper installation integrity, and documents compliance with environmental protection standards. Facilities should consult their state environmental agency and the lining manufacturer's specifications to determine exact initial inspection timing requirements.
